MeitY may ask MCA to keep ex-ante out of Digital Competition Bill for now

The Ministry of Electronics and Information Technology advises excluding the ex-ante provision from the Digital Competition Bill. Stakeholders, including IAMAI, Nasscom, and The Dialogue, oppose it as burdensome. A senior official notes widespread opposition. Further consultations are advised. Concerns include compliance for significant digital enterprises, dominance control, and its impact on venture investments in tech startups.
